What's Breaking Down the Barrier?

Researchers demonstrated that quantum processors can simulate complex molecular structures previously unsolvable even for supercomputers, accelerating drug development.

This breakthrough could revolutionize industries by solving complex problems in minutes that would have taken classical computers years.

Recent Quantum Achievements

Molecular Precision

Quantum simulations mapped a full molecule's energy level in a record 5 minutes, a process that previously took months.

Error Correction

A 99.9% error correction rate in qubit operations makes large-scale quantum computations more reliable.

Quantum Networks

Researchers created a 50-node quantum network prototype for secure global communications.

What This Means for the Future

Quantum computing could revolutionize material science, cryptography, and complex system optimization. However, it also poses challenges for current encryption standards.
